The TSC2007 driver uses the ti,max-rt property to specify the maximum
touch resistance, but the rk3566-bigtreetech-cb2 device tree uses the
undocumented ti,rt-thr property instead.
As a result, the configured value is ignored and the driver falls back
to its default maximum resistance value of 4095.
Replace ti,rt-thr with ti,max-rt to preserve the intended resistance
threshold of 3000.

The Marvell WLAN host wake interrupt is wired to GPIO0 8 and is not
one of the PCI INTx interrupts. The PCI device schema therefore
interprets the two-cell GPIO interrupt specifier as an invalid PCI
interrupt and reports dtbs_check warnings:
pcie@0,0: wifi@0,0:interrupts:0:0: 8 is not one of [1, 2, 3, 4]
pcie@0,0: wifi@0,0:interrupts:0: [8, 8] is too long
Describe the sideband interrupt with interrupts-extended, which
explicitly carries the interrupt controller and removes the ambiguity.

The Orange Pi 5 Pro uses the same SoC and base as the Orange Pi 5 and
Orange Pi 5B but has had sound, USB, and leds wired up differently. The
5 and 5B boards use gmac for ethernet where the Pro has a PCIe attached
NIC.
Move the 5/5B-specific bits (analog-sound/es8388, FUSB302 Type-C,
gmac1, pwm-leds, i2s1_8ch routing, USB role-switch plumbing) out of
rk3588s-orangepi-5.dtsi into a new rk3588s-orangepi-5-5b.dtsi that is
included by both 5 and 5B.
The RK806 PLDO1 and PLDO2 outputs are wired differently between the
5/5B and the Pro (PLDO1/PLDO2 are swapped), so label the PMIC node
rk806 in the base dtsi, drop pldo-reg1/pldo-reg2 from it, and define
them via a &rk806 regulators augmentation in rk3588s-orangepi-5-5b.dtsi.
The Pro will supply its own mapping.

The YY3588 declares the HDMI-RX signal detect on GPIO1_C6, but the
receiver never sees an attached source there and cannot capture any
input.
That value was copied from the vendor device tree and is wrong. The
core-board schematics are not available and the SoM documentation does
not clearly show where this signal is routed, so the correct pin was
read from the device tree in the board's Android image: GPIO1_D5. With
GPIO1_D5 the receiver detects a connected source and locks, and v4l2
reports the input timing (1920x1080p60).

The USB3 OTG controller on the ROC-PC can be used in device mode,
but the board description only enabled the DWC3 controller and USB2 PHY.
The USBDP PHY remained disabled and the controller had no role-switch
default, so DWC3 did not register a UDC and USB gadget drivers such
as g_mass_storage failed to bind.
Enable the USBDP PHY and describe the controller as a USB role switch
with peripheral as the default role. This lets the controller register
as a UDC when no external role provider has selected a host role.
Tested on a Firefly Station M3 by binding g_mass_storage to expose the
eMMC as a USB mass-storage gadget.

The rk3588s-roc-pc ES8388 codec is connected to the i2s0_8ch audio
interface. Use the matching I2S0 MCLK output for the codec clock
instead of I2S1.
Using the I2S1 MCLK can leave the ALSA PCM running while the codec has
no usable master clock for the active audio path, resulting in silent
headphone output.
Also make the CPU DAI provide bitclock and frame clock. This matches
the active Rockchip I2S controller side and avoids relying on the codec
to drive the bus clocks.
Route the headphone output to LOUT2 and ROUT2, matching the old 5.10
BSP device tree. LOUT1 and ROUT1 are used for the speaker route there,
so using them for the headphone widget can leave the headphone jack
silent even while the ALSA path is active.
The old BSP also used hp-con-gpio on GPIO1_A4. Model that GPIO as a
simple audio amplifier so DAPM enables the headphone connection when the
headphone path is active.

The recently changes for 9Tripod X3568 mistakenly configured
the WiFi host-wake interrupt trigger type as IRQ_TYPE_LEVEL_LOW.
However, the associated pin `wifi_host_wake_irq` is configured
with an internal pull-down resistor.
When the WiFi module enters a low-power sleep state and leaves
the pin floating, this pull-down bias drives the pin low.
Since the interrupt is incorrectly set to level-low, this combination
traps the kernel in an endless interrupt loop.
Correct the interrupt trigger type to IRQ_TYPE_LEVEL_HIGH based on the
actual hardware logic: the pin is kept low by default and driven high by
the WiFi module to wake up the host.

According to the Jedec 5.1 specification, the device is held in reset
when RST_n is low, therefore the polarity of the line must be that, as
specified in the Device Tree binding (mmc/mmc-pwrseq-emmc.yaml).
Due to the wrong polarity, eMMC devices with RST_n_FUNCTION[162]
bitfield [1:0] set to 0x1 (the default is 0x0) will be held in reset
forever.
